AMD released driver version 26.7.1 WHQL for its Adrenalin Edition software, bringing official support for the newly announced Radeon RX 9050 graphics card. This update matters because the RX 9050 is a brand-new entry-level GPU based on the RDNA 4 architecture, and users need this driver to run it correctly. New entry-level GPU support and stability fixes for older cards
The Radeon RX 9050 serves as the entry-level option in AMD's latest lineup, targeting 1080p gaming. It is a cut-down version of the Radeon RX 9060 XT, featuring half the Compute Units and a power rating of just 92W. This hardware sits alongside other new and existing models like the RX 7000 and RX 9000 series in the driver's support matrix.
The driver includes specific optimizations for two new titles: the Gears of War: E-Day Open Beta and Out of Control Evolution. AMD also addressed several stability issues affecting older hardware. The update fixes intermittent crashes when using AMD FSR Upscaling 4.1 on Windows 10 systems with RX 7000 series graphics. It also resolves model flickering and rendering failures in Maxon Cinema 4D and Blender for RX 7000 series and above.
Several known issues remain in this release that users should be aware of before installing. AMD Smart Access Memory may become disabled after driver installation on Windows 10 systems. Players running Battlefield 6 on AMD Ryzen AI 9 HX 370 processors might experience intermittent crashes or driver timeouts. AMD is working with the developer to resolve the Battlefield 6 issue and will release a fix as soon as possible.
